C. Final Subdivision Approval of the proposed subdivision shall be secured from <br />the Planning Director within five (5) years from the effective date of this <br />ordinance. The subdivision map shall delineate the 1,000 -foot radius from the <br />Pamewa Wells. <br />D. Access(es) to the subject property from Makalika Street shall meet with the <br />approval of the Department of Public Works. <br />E. Restrictive cove iants(s) in the deeds of all the proposed agricultural lots within <br />the subject property shall prohibit the construction of a second dwelling unit on <br />each lot. A copy of the proposed covenant(s) to be recorded with the Bureau of <br />Conveyances shall be submitted to the Planning Director for review and <br />approval prior to the issuance of Final Subdivision Approval. A copy of the <br />approved convenants(s) shall be recited in an instrument executed by the <br />applicants and the County and recorded with the Bureau of Conveyances in <br />conjunction with the issuance of Final Subdivision Approval. <br />F. All new wastewater systems for the proposed lots within the subject property <br />shall comply with the State Department of Health. <br />G. Should any remains of historic sites, such as rock walls, terraces, platforms, <br />marine shell concentrations or human burials, be encountered, work in the <br />immediate area shall cease and the State Department of Land and Natural <br />Resources -Historic Preservation Division (DLNR-HPD) shall be immediately <br />notified. Subsequent work shall proceed upon an archaeological clearance from <br />the DLNR-HPD when it finds that sufficient mitigative measures have been <br />taken. <br />-3- <br />
